Coronavirus cases in the Chinese province at the center of the outbreak surged by 45% to nearly 50,000, after authorities added a new group of patients diagnosed by a different method, raising questions over the true scale of a crisis that appeared in recent days to be coming under control.
The change will raise the number of those infected globally by a third to almost 60,000, dashing hope that the epidemic was showing signs of easing.
